Finnair is the flag carrier and largest airline of Finland, with its main hub at Helsinki Airport. Founded in 1923 as Aero O/Y, it is one of the oldest continuously operating airlines in the world. Finnair is a member of the Oneworld airline alliance and is majority-owned by the Finnish government. The airline specializes in connecting Europe, North America, and Asia via its Helsinki hub, operating flights to over 80 destinations in more than 35 countries. Finnair is known for its focus on sustainability and has a modern, mostly Airbus fleet.

Pregnant on board
Pregnant women can travel until 36th week (32nd week for multiple pregnancies). Medical certificate required after 28th week.
Unaccompagned minor
Unaccompanied minor service available for children aged 5-17. Must be booked at least 48 hours in advance. Service not available on all routes.

Some of the most interesting sights to explore in Helsinki are:
  • Suomenlinna, a UNESCO World Heritage site consisting of a sea fortress spread across six islands offering historical insights and scenic views
  • Helsinki Cathedral, an iconic neoclassical church located in the heart of the city known for its striking architecture
  • Temppeliaukio Church, a unique rock-hewn church famous for its stunning acoustics and modern design
  • Market Square, a bustling outdoor market by the harbor offering local food, crafts, and souvenirs
  • Kiasma, a contemporary art museum showcasing modern Finnish and international artworks.

For international flights we recommend to arrive 2.5 to 3 hours before departure. Please check the website of your departure airport if in doubt. Some airports may offer booking time slots for security checks or offer additional information on when to get there based on time of day.
Most airlines permit carry-on bags that fit within specific dimensions (e.g., 22 x 14 x 9 inches or 56 x 36 x 23 cm), including handles and wheels. Bags must fit in the overhead bin or under the seat in front of you.
Many airlines impose weight limits, commonly ranging between 7 kg (15 lbs) and 12 kg (26 lbs). Typically, passengers are allowed one carry-on bag and one personal item (for example a purse, laptop bag, or backpack). Personal items must fit under the seat in front of you. Budget Airlines (like Ryanair or Wizz Air) have stricter size and weight limits, often requiring fees for larger carry-ons. Full-Service Airlines have more lenient policies, sometimes including more spacious dimensions or higher weight limits depending on your ticket class.
The list of items prohibited on an airplane varies by country and airline, but in general, the following items are not allowed in carry-on or checked baggage: Weapons and self-defence items, sharp objects, flammable materials, explosives, toxic substances, or liquids over 100ml (except for medications and baby essentials). In checked baggage, firearms (without authorization), explosives, large lithium batteries, and hazardous chemicals are prohibited. Electronic cigarettes must be in carry-on bags, while alcohol and dry ice have restrictions. Always check with your airline for specific regulations.
Finland u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. For travelers, using cards is generally more convenient and widely accepted across Finland, including in public transportation, restaurants, and shops, though having some cash on hand can be useful for small purchases or in remote areas.
In Helsinki, main safety concerns for travelers include pickpocketing in crowded areas and public transportation, especially near major tourist sites. Scams are relatively rare but travelers should be cautious of unofficial taxi drivers overcharging and false charity collectors. It’s advisable to use licensed taxis and be vigilant with personal belongings to avoid common petty theft. Overall, Helsinki is considered a safe city with low crime rates.
